Until recently the loss of your mobile car key replacement key wasn't a big deal. You might find a spare in your pocket, or in the event that you didn't, find a replacement at almost every hardware store or locksmith. But, with the development of modern automobiles keys for cars are becoming more sophisticated and are difficult to duplicate. Depending on the model and year, you could need to visit the dealership or a specialist locksmith for automotive to obtain an entirely new key.
You should write down the vehicle identification number (VIN) prior to going to a hardware store or an auto locksmith. This 17-digit code is found on the dashboard of the car that is used by the driver or on the windshield frame, and sometimes on other locations like the front of the engine, on the trunk lid and so on. You can also locate your VIN on your insurance documents. The VIN can help you find the right person to replace your key, depending on what kind of key you own.
The standard keys are simple to replace. You can go to an auto locksmith make a replacement immediately. The price is typically $20 or less. If you own an transponder, switchblade or smart key, you'll have to contact the dealer. They'll be able tell you the cost of a new key because they have the data from the original key.

Key Fobs
Many vehicles sold today come with key fobs, which allow motorists to lock or start their car by pressing the button. The metal part of the car key still needs to be inserted into the ignition however the fob makes this process simpler and safer than before. Fobs can be very durable but they don't last forever. They are also expensive to replace if they stop working.
If your key fob stops functioning, the first thing to try is replacing the battery. These are usually very inexpensive and you'll usually locate them at hardware stores or big-box retailers. You may need to conduct some research, but you can find the right battery for your car replacement key by looking up YouTube videos of users who have replaced their fob battery.
Once you have the new battery in place and you are able to access the fob and check for other problems that could be the reason it isn't working. Key fobs are jostled often, and over time they can sometimes break down or become out of alignment. Try opening the fob, looking for a seam, and using a screwdriver that has a flat-head to gently pry it apart and make sure you don't break it.
Examine your insurance coverage to see if it's able to cover the cost of replacing a key fob. Some basic warranties will cover it, and your auto insurance provider or club may provide a partial reimbursement. You should also search for any additional key protection plans you may have purchased from a dealership at the time of purchase.
Compare the cost replacement car key of a new key fob at an auto parts shop to the cost of purchasing it from a dealer or an independent repair shop. Also check with your vehicle manufacturer to find out whether they have any special deals on the replacement of a key fob or if you can purchase one directly from them at a lower cost.
